President Joe Biden received an artifact from the Temple Mount in Jerusalem as a gift from Israeli President Isaac Herzog after the two leaders met at the White House this week.
During a Tuesday meeting, Herzog presented the U.S. president with an artifact inscribed with the name "Joseph," according to a White House transcript.
The Temple Mount, located within the Old City of Jerusalem, is significant to each of the Abrahamic faiths. For Jews, however, it is the holiest site in Judaism, and it is where the First and Second Temples once stood.
